2 Chronicles 18:1-6 New King James Version (NKJV)

1. Jehoshaphat had riches and honor in abundance; and by marriage he allied himself with Ahab.

2. After some years he went down to visit Ahab in Samaria; and Ahab killed sheep and oxen in abundance for him and the people who were with him, and persuaded him to go up with him to Ramoth Gilead.

3. So Ahab king of Israel said to Jehoshaphat king of Judah, “Will you go with me against Ramoth Gilead?”And he answered him, “I am as you are, and my people as your people; we will be with you in the war.”

4. Also Jehoshaphat said to the king of Israel, “Please inquire for the word of the Lord today.”

5. Then the king of Israel gathered the prophets together, four hundred men, and said to them, “Shall we go to war against Ramoth Gilead, or shall I refrain?”So they said, “Go up, for God will deliver it into the king’s hand.”

6. But Jehoshaphat said, “Is there not still a prophet of the Lord here, that we may inquire of Him?”
